The non-public funding agency of Australian billionaire Dr. Andrew ‘Twiggy’ Forrest and his spouse Nicola have acquired a minority stake in Sydney-based luxurious vogue label CAMILLA in a deal estimated to be value roughly $40 million. .
Tattarang’s capital injection marks the primary time CAMILLA has entered into an funding partnership because it was launched in 2004 by Camilla Franks at Australian Style Week.
Greatest recognized for its distinctive prints and daring designs, the style label is offered in 65 nations, with 22 boutiques in Australia and three within the US.
Tattarang’s endorsement comes greater than two years after it acquired Adelaide-based boot producer RM Williams in a deal value $190 million..

As a part of her philanthropic actions, CAMILLA is at present directing funds in the direction of The Starvation Undertaking’s Elected Girls Representatives Program, a challenge that helps educate ladies in North India after they win council seats within the Rajasthan state, the place 50 % of seats are allotted to females
It comes 5 years after the model partnered with the identical charity to assist 1,000 women residing in Bihar, North India, enhance their lives and study their rights via schooling.
The challenge stopped 578 little one marriages and helped 311 women re-enroll at school between 2018 and 2020. It additionally noticed 92 % of women stay single via the Adolescent Ladies program.
CAMILLA additionally has a giving arm, which pledged $20,000 to the Cairns-based reef conservation and analysis charity. The residents of the Nice Barrier Reef (GBR) and $50,000 to eight completely different charities serving to Australians affected by bushfires.
The corporate’s swimwear vary is created from Econyl, an Italian cloth created from recycled supplies recovered from the ocean to create nylon. Moreover, the model’s polyester swim shorts are created from post-consumer waste.
